// Command bqschemaupdater accepts location and schema of a BigQuery table and
// creates or updates the table.
//
// When converting a proto message to BigQuery schema, in the order of
// precedence:
//
// - one message field becomes at most one BigQuery field
// - if a field has leading comments, common indentation is trimmed
// and the result becomes the BigQuery field description
// - if a field is of enum type, the BigQuery type is string
// and valid values are appended to the BigQuery field description
// - if a field is google.protobuf.Duration, the BigQuery type is FLOAT64
// - if a field is google.protobuf.Timestamp, the BigQuery type is TIMESTAMP
// - if a field is google.protobuf.Struct, is is persisted as a JSONPB string.
// - if a field is of message type, the BigQuery type is RECORD
// with schema corresponding to the proto field type, recursively.
// However, if the resulting RECORD schema is empty, the field is omitted.
